Portman Foundation’s Rooftop Garden Donation

Back in the spring, we put a call out for donations to help regenerate The Portman Early Childhood Centre’s rooftop allotments. The Portman Foundation has generously donated a sum of £6,500 to support the project, which will provide vital outdoor space for local children and families. Users of the centre and rooftop allotments will be able to plant seeds, watch them grow and learn about health and nutrition.

The Portman Early Childhood Centre is based in the heart of nearby Church Street Ward and supports around 90 children aged 2 to 4 years old as well as their families. Users can access education, play and a broader level of support, from parenting techniques, a space for mothers and, where needed, victim support.

The Centre is just one of the many local and vital charities we support through our Smarter Giving programme.
